Sunbit is a top ranked financial technology company headquartered in Los Angeles, California, revolutionizing how people manage everyday expenses with its cutting-edge Buy Now, Pay Later (BNPL) solution.
Trusted by over 30,000 locations nationwide—with a strong presence in dental practices and automotive dealerships (where more than 1 out of 2 dealerships are offering Sunbit)—Sunbit makes essential services more accessible, affordable, and convenient.
Founded in 2016, Sunbit has become the fastest, simplest, and most inclusive financing solution tailored for dental professionals. By offering flexible payment options, Sunbit empowers practices to treat more patients and ease the financial burden of care—helping people say “yes” to the services they need, when they need them.
Sunbit’s impact and innovation have been widely recognized. The company was named to the Inc. 5000 list in both 2022 and 2023, and has earned accolades such as Most Loved Workplace®, Best Point of Sale Company, and Top Fintech Startup by CB Insights. Sunbit is also featured on CB Insights' list of Unicorn Startup Companies, with a valuation of $1.1 billion. (Source: CB Insights Unicorn List)

The Role:
We are looking for an Enablement Manager to join Sunbit’s MedSpa vertical. You will be responsible for training new med spa practices on how to use our patient financing product, while also managing and growing a portfolio of merchant accounts.
You will play a crucial part in ensuring that our partners are fully equipped to utilize our financing solutions effectively. You will be the primary point of contact for new and existing med spa practices, guiding them through onboarding, delivering comprehensive training, and providing ongoing support to drive adoption and long-term
The role requires 100% travel, both in-state and out-of-state.
